...WHERE IS THIS PLACE?
Camari Gardens hotel apartments are situated in Gerani, near Rethymnon in Crete.
This is a smallish family run resort with just 65 apartments and studios with 2 pools, a small playground, restaurant, reception/meeting area with book exchange library and a few electronic games and computers, a laundry, a small supermarket set in pleasant gardens overlooking the sea.
http://www.camarigarden.com/main.aspx?lanid=English&pageid=Home
OUR STORY:
We booked this 2 week holiday through Thomas Cook holidays but prior to booking I read a lot of reviews on Tripadvisor. There were no really unfavourable comments about this resort and the vast majority were really positive so I chose this place on that basis. The holiday was a package including flights from East Midlands and transfers from Heraklion to the resort.

...Myself and my boyfriend visited Tunisia in May 2008 and while we were there we decided to take a walk into the main town, where we found Acqua Palace.
About Acqua Palace
Acqua Palace as you would imagine, is a water park and it's the only water park in Port El Kantaoui. It was closed for a while in 2007 while renovation works were carried out and it opened its doors again for the summer season of 2008, boasting bigger, better and faster slides.
Location
Acqua Palace is located about a 5 minute walk from the main town of Port l Kantaoui. It is not very well signposted but we still found it very easy to find.
Prices
Admission was 15 dinars for adults which works out at £7.50. Prices for children were 7.50 dinars which is about £3.00. I thought the prices were very reasonable and although the park is not massive, I still...
